Can you describe your role at Umicore?

I work as a supervisor in the cathode materials plant in Poland. It is a big challenge because it is a greenfield project. We prepare the production department to meet the requirements of the automotive industry. We recruit and train operators so that they have the appropriate competences to operate machines and devices. We also create procedures and instructions necessary for each employee to perform their tasks in an conscious and safe manner.
